I have enjoyed all the books in this series but this one just gave me the can’t set it aside reading.
Marcus has had his share of issues from the time he was a young kid but always being the parent seems to be his way of life. It sure directs his life being head of the Shadow Vipers bike club. When he is asked by the sheriff to protect Gavin he is thrown out of his comfort zone. Marcus gave me more than one lol moment.
Gavin, looking for more than the no attached lifestyle, goes on a date with who he believes is a doctor. This date does not turn out at all what he expects. He ends up needing protection from a serial killer and finds himself faced with a biker who doesn’t know what to do with him. Gavin from the beginning is mouthy, flirty and a general disruption to Marcus’s life.
To me this is a fun, comfortable romance. I started it and found it easy to read and hard to put down. I can’t wait to see the next book in the series.
